Roman Imperial

Philip I (244-249), Antoninianus 247, Rome mint

Obverse: radiate and draped bust right

IMP PHILIPPVS AVG

Reverse: Tranquillitas standing left, holding capricorn in her right hand and scepter in her left, on the left field B

TRANQVILLITAS AVGG

Weight 3,64 g.

Marcus Julius Verus Philippus, known as Philip I the Arab, was the Praetorian prefect and successor to Gordian III, whom he probably murdered. After signing the treaty with the Persians, he returned home. During his reign, the 1,000th anniversary of the founding of Rome (AD 248) was celebrated. In 249 CE a series of revolts ensued, both Philip and his son were killed after their army was defeated at Verona by the forces of Traian Decius.
